    Default Hows your season???

    Well I'm at 52 gallons, but not sure if we will get another week here in Belchertown. it looks good for a few days but the warm up is very near... freezing nights will be a thing of the past. Last year I made 82 by the end of march but this season I have only had 2 days with a really good run. I will hold out and maybe make some C but if the buckets have only and inch of sap in them everyday then I'm done... not worth the 1.5 hours of driving around collecting it each day.

    I have shut the vacuum on the woods down, now that the ice is melting the sugar went down to just over 1% so time to start pulling them and flushing early. I'm not waiting too long this year.

    lets hope it holds out a bit longer, I'm hearing that west of us in NY are starting to shut down already.

    We're at 25% of a normal year but the season's still young in our part of Eastern Ontario. Hopefully we can endure this week's warm weather.

    All our syrup has been light and excellent flavour. We should make some great maple sugar and butter this year!
